What Is an AI-powered CRM for small Businesses

An AI-powered CRM for small Businesses is a customer relationship management system that uses artificial intelligence to automate tasks, analyze customer data, and improve decision making across sales and marketing processes.

Unlike traditional CRM systems, it does not just store information. It actively processes data to suggest actions, identify patterns, and reduce repetitive work. This shift changes CRM from a passive database into a proactive business tool.

How AI Changes Traditional CRM Systems

Traditional CRM systems depend heavily on manual input and static workflows. Teams must update records, schedule follow ups, and analyze performance themselves. This often leads to missed opportunities and inconsistent data.

AI introduces automation and predictive capabilities. It can prioritize leads based on behavior, recommend next steps, and identify patterns that humans may overlook. This reduces guesswork and improves consistency across operations.

For example, an AI driven CRM for small enterprises can automatically flag high intent leads based on interaction history. This allows teams to focus their time where it matters most.

Core Features of AI CRM Systems

AI powered CRM systems combine several features that directly impact business efficiency. These features work together to streamline operations and improve customer engagement.

  • Automated data entry and updates reduce manual workload
  • Lead scoring based on behavior and engagement patterns
  • Predictive analytics to forecast sales trends
  • Workflow automation for follow ups and task management
  • Customer segmentation based on real time insights

Each feature supports better decision making while reducing repetitive tasks that often slow small teams down.

Role of Automation in Customer Lifecycle Management

Automation plays a central role in managing the customer lifecycle. It ensures that no stage is overlooked, from lead capture to retention.

In the early stage, automation helps capture and organize leads efficiently. During the engagement phase, it supports timely communication through scheduled actions. In the retention stage, it identifies customers who may need re engagement.

This continuous flow reduces dependency on manual tracking. It also ensures that customer interactions remain consistent across different touchpoints.

Practical Use Case in Small Business Management

Consider a small service based business handling multiple inquiries daily. Without structured systems, responses may be delayed or inconsistent.

An AI CRM for small business management can automatically assign leads, schedule follow ups, and track interactions. It may also highlight which leads are most likely to convert based on previous behavior.

This allows the business to operate with more clarity and less stress, even with limited staff.

Common Misconceptions About AI CRM

There are several misunderstandings that prevent small businesses from adopting AI CRM Solutions.

One common belief is that AI is only useful for large companies. In reality, small businesses benefit significantly because they often lack large teams and need efficiency more urgently.

Another misconception is that AI replaces human interaction. In practice, it supports better communication by ensuring timely and relevant responses.

Some also assume that AI systems are complex to use. While setup may require initial effort, modern systems are designed with usability in mind, especially for non technical users.

How AI Improves Lead Management

Lead management is one of the most critical areas where AI delivers measurable value.

AI systems analyze behavior such as email interactions, website visits, and response times. Based on this data, they assign scores to leads and recommend actions.

This reduces time spent on unqualified leads and increases focus on those with higher conversion potential. It also ensures that no lead is ignored due to manual oversight.

Key Considerations Before Adoption

Before implementing an AI powered CRM, small businesses should evaluate a few important factors.

  • Data quality is essential for accurate insights
  • Team readiness affects how effectively the system is used
  • Integration with existing tools ensures smooth operations
  • Clear objectives help measure success over time

Understanding these elements helps businesses avoid common implementation challenges and ensures long term value.
